Instant Pot Walnut and Pecan Chocolate Brownies

This is an amazing brownie recipe.

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time24 minutes
10 minutes
Total Time44 minutes
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American
Method: Instant Pot
Servings: 8
Calories: 323kcal

Ingredients

  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 cup granulated white sugar
  • ½ cup canola or vegetable oil
  • cup cocoa powder
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• ½ cup all-purpose flour
  • ½ cup chopped nuts
  • cooking spray

Instructions

  • Place Instant Pot rack in bottom of inner liner and add 2 cups water.
  • Line a 7-inch round cake pan with parchment paper and spray with cooking spray.
  • Add eggs and sugar to medium-sized bowl. Beat until smooth  (about 3 minutes).
  • Add oil, cocoa powder, vanilla and salt to egg mixture. Beat on low until well combined (about 1 minute).
  • Add flour to mixing bowl about ⅛ cup at a time, mixing in between, until well combined.
  • Add nuts and fold into batter with a spatula.
  • Pour brownie batter into to the prepared baking dish.
  • Lower baking dish into Instant Pot using a foil sling. Secure lid and set valve to sealing.
  • Cook on high pressure for 24 minutes. Quick release pressure. Once the pressure is fully released, carefully remove lid.
  • Using foil sling, lift the baking dish out of the Instant Pot. Set pan aside and allow brownies to cool for 10 minutes.
  • Cut brownies into squares or triangles to serve.
